In order to find a means to stop anxiety attacks there has been quite a bit of study as to what causes anxiety symptoms. Some believe it could be a genetically inherited disease, results of a post traumatic disorder, or due to abnormal brain chemistry.

These studies have found a relationship between family history and inherited illnesses such as anxiety attacks. The brain's neurotransmitters have the ability to send messages throughout the brain. When the chemicals in these neurotransmitters are out of balance they inhibit normal function. Then there are the effects of one’s environment that can be the cause of anxiety. Intense situations such as divorce, death, combat can also be instramental in the onslought of anxiety attacks.

Anxiety attacks are quite different from the usual butterflies you may feel when asked to speak in public or starting a new job. When an anxiety attack hits you feel like you are seriously going to die. People experiencing anxiety symptoms will seek medical care at a hospital three or four times before a proper diagnosis is made.
